Responsibilities and Duties
· Various admin and commercial tasks
· Attend police stations and advice clients
· Take witness statements and proofs of evidence
· Drafting correspondence and providing advice to clients (subject to close supervision)
· Respond to/draft bad character and hearsay applications
· Prepare briefs to counsel
· Instruct expert witnesses
· Submit and process applications for legal aid and prior authority, so familiarity with the LAA Portal would be an advantage
· On complex and/or high-volume cases, you will work within a team, assisting with specific tasks (e.g. document reviews, preparation of court documents, etc.)
· Matter management and client reporting
